“there are a great number of ideas nowadays about how precisely online bbw dating sites is actually detrimental to you,” Michael Rosenfeld, a sociologist at Stanford that has been carrying out a long-running research of online dating sites, told The Washington article. “And largely they can be fairly unfounded.”

From the very first days, internet dating has actually encountered harsh criticism. Some doubted the efficacy. Other individuals accused it to be a last-ditch effort with the desperate. Nowadays we have now moved on from those denunciations, but online dating remains not without their detractors. In 2016 critics are more likely to say it encourages promiscuity or has actually contributed to the spread out of STDs.

But what as long as they’ve already been incorrect all along?

Rosenfeld, who has got adopted the dating everyday lives greater than 3,000 folks during their job, has gleaned numerous ideas about our very own brand new, tech-savvy method to pairing off. Roberto A. Ferdman talked with Rosenfeld about his investigation for The Washington Post. Listed below are shows from the interview:

  • on what internet dating has changed how we date: “The rise of phone programs an internet-based internet dating websites gives folks accessibility more potential partners than they are able to fulfill at your workplace or even in the area. It makes it easier for a person who is seeking one thing very certain in somebody discover what they are selecting.”
  • On doubt: “The be concerned with internet dating comes from concepts regarding how excessively option may be detrimental to you. The theory is when you are facing a lot of options you’ll find it more complicated to choose one, that excess choice is demotivating.”
  • On the doubt’s credibility: “I Truly Don’t see inside my information any negative repercussions for people who fulfill lovers online…. There’s no clear pattern by which individuals who fulfill using the internet tend to be even worse down. And, conversely, online dating sites provides real benefits.”
  • On relationship: “Among The Many circumstances I Have Discovered completely within my scientific studies are that individuals which meet web in fact progress to marriage quicker than people that meet offline…. I do believe that’s because online you are doing this large, calculated seek out your soul mates, and discover another person just who agrees after which transition to marriage way more easily.”

Not only provides Rosenfeld’s research brought him to believe that criticisms of internet dating are largely unfounded, the guy in addition believes that online dating sites has experienced useful results.

“The need for really love, relationship, relationships and intercourse — normally pretty basic individual requirements,” according to him. “And the capability to complement individuals who would have otherwise perhaps not located each other is actually a robust results of the fresh new technology.” Put simply, online dating provides opened up brand new paths to love and joy for lots of people around the world – and it is hard to find failing thereupon.
